package com.linkedin.android.testbutler;
import android.content.Context;
import android.content.ContextWrapper;
import android.net.ConnectivityManager;
import android.os.Build;
import android.os.RemoteException;
import com.linkedin.android.testbutler.utils.ExceptionCreator;
import java.lang.reflect.InvocationTargetException;
import java.lang.reflect.Method;
/**
* A helper class which can enable or disable data transferring via GSM networks
*/
final class GsmDataDisabler {
private static final String TAG = GsmDataDisabler.class.getSimpleName();
public boolean setGsmState(Context context, boolean enabled) throws RemoteException {
Object manager;
Method method;
if(Build.VERSION.SDK_INT < Build.VERSION_CODES.LOLLIPOP) {
if(Build.VERSION.SDK_INT >= Build.VERSION_CODES.KITKAT) {
try {
manager = context.getSystemService(Context.CONNECTIVITY_SERVICE);
if (manager != null) {
method = ConnectivityManager.class.getDeclaredMethod("setMobileDataEnabled", boolean.class);
} else {
throw ExceptionCreator.createRemoteException(TAG, "No service " + ContextWrapper.CONNECTIVITY_SERVICE + " (ConnectivityManager) found on device", null);
}
if (method != null) {
method.setAccessible(true);
method.invoke(manager, enabled);
method.setAccessible(false);
} else {
throw ExceptionCreator.createRemoteException(TAG, "No setMobileDataEnabled(boolean) method inside ConnectivityManager", null);
}
} catch (NoSuchMethodException e) {
throw ExceptionCreator.createRemoteException(TAG, "NoSuchMethodException exception in setMobileDataEnabled(boolean) method inside ConnectivityManager", e);
} catch (InvocationTargetException e) {
throw ExceptionCreator.createRemoteException(TAG, "InvocationTargetException exception in setMobileDataEnabled(boolean) method inside ConnectivityManager", e);
} catch (IllegalAccessException e) {
throw ExceptionCreator.createRemoteException(TAG, "IllegalAccessException exception in setMobileDataEnabled(boolean) method inside ConnectivityManager", e);
}
} else {
throw ExceptionCreator.createRemoteException(TAG, "Api before " + Build.VERSION_CODES.KITKAT + " not supported because of WTF", null);
}
} else {
try {
manager = context.getSystemService(ContextWrapper.TELEPHONY_SERVICE);
if (manager != null) {
method = manager.getClass().getDeclaredMethod("setDataEnabled", boolean.class);
} else {
throw ExceptionCreator.createRemoteException(TAG, "No service " + ContextWrapper.TELEPHONY_SERVICE + " (TelephonyManager) found on device", null);
}
if (method != null) {
method.invoke(manager, enabled);
} else {
throw ExceptionCreator.createRemoteException(TAG, "No setDataEnabled(boolean) method inside TelephonyManager", null);
}
} catch (NoSuchMethodException e) {
throw ExceptionCreator.createRemoteException(TAG, "NoSuchMethodException exception in setDataEnabled(boolean) method inside TelephonyManager", e);
} catch (InvocationTargetException e) {
throw ExceptionCreator.createRemoteException(TAG, "InvocationTargetException exception in exception in setDataEnabled(boolean) method inside TelephonyManager", e);
} catch (IllegalAccessException e) {
throw ExceptionCreator.createRemoteException(TAG, "IllegalAccessException exception in exception in setDataEnabled(boolean) method inside TelephonyManager", e);
}
}
return true;
}
}
